CrowdStrike stock rises as AWS, Nvidia-backed startup accelerator puts AI security in focus
New York, Jan 5, 2026, 13:02 EST — Regular session CrowdStrike Holdings, Inc. shares rose on Monday after the cybersecurity firm said it and partners Amazon Web Services and Nvidia had selected 35 startups for a 2026 cybersecurity startup accelerator. Shares were up 1.4% at $459.81 as of 1:02 p.m. EST, having traded between $454.58 and $466.39.
